HB5071 - 104th General Assembly (2025-2026)
TOLL HWY AUTH-BILINGUAL PAY

Synopsis As Introduced
Amends the Toll Highway Act. Provides that the Illinois State Toll Highway Authority has the power to establish a special pay supplement for those positions of employment that require that a person employed in that position speak or write a language other than English. Provides that such paid positions may be eligible for a bilingual pay supplement to attract bilingual individuals, to encourage present employees to become proficient in languages other than English, or to retain qualified bilingual employees. Provides that a bilingual pay supplement shall be processed within 30 calendar days after the employee presents to the Authority a certification from either the designated testing program process selected by the Authority or a State community college confirming that language skill proficiency in reading, writing, and speaking has been satisfied by the employee.
House Floor Amendment No. 2
Replaces everything after the enacting clause with the provisions of the introduced bill and makes the following changes. Provides that the Illinois State Toll Highway Authority shall submit, on or before December 31 of each year, to the General Assembly and the Governor a report on the bilingual pay supplements processed within the last calendar year and the needs of bilingual positions left unfilled in the last calendar year.
Fiscal Note (Illinois Tollway Authority)
It is estimated that the bilingual pay supplement would result in an annual increase in direct expenditures of $5,948 (5-year cost estimate: $31,579 (assuming 3% annual inflation but no other changes). This amount would be paid from the Tollway’s operating budget. There is no foreseen long-range fiscal effect beyond this recurring expense. The reporting requirement is expected to be absorbed into the agency's existing operational budget; no new staff, funds, or other resources would be required for reporting compliance. Stipend amounts, eligibility, and duration would be subject to union negotiations.
